Buying Guide for Self Lock Tape Measure

Understanding What a Self Lock Tape Measure Is

When I first looked for a tape measure, I realized that a self lock tape measure is designed to lock the blade automatically once I pull it out. This feature helps me take measurements without constantly holding the tape in place, making my work more efficient and accurate.

Considering the Tape Length

One of the first things I checked was the length of the tape. Depending on my projects, I needed a tape measure long enough to handle everything from small household tasks to larger construction jobs. Most self lock tape measures come in lengths ranging from 12 feet to 35 feet, so I chose what fit my typical needs.

Evaluating the Blade Width and Material

I paid attention to the width of the tape blade because a wider blade stays rigid when extended, which helps in measuring longer distances without bending. Additionally, the blade material matters; I preferred a tape with a durable, rust-resistant coating to ensure longevity, especially when working outdoors.

Checking the Locking Mechanism

Since the locking feature is the main highlight, I tested how smoothly the lock engages and releases. I found that some locks are easier to operate with one hand, which is convenient when I’m on a ladder or holding materials. A reliable lock prevents the blade from retracting unexpectedly, enhancing safety.

Looking at the Case Design and Grip

The case should be comfortable to hold and provide a good grip. I chose a tape measure with a non-slip rubberized casing because it felt secure in my hand, even when my hands were sweaty or dirty. A sturdy case also protects the tape from damage if dropped.

Considering Measurement Markings and Units

Clear, easy-to-read markings are essential. I looked for a tape with bold, contrasting numbers and lines. Depending on my projects, I preferred tapes that show both metric and imperial units, so I could switch between centimeters and inches effortlessly.

Assessing Additional Features

Some self lock tape measures come with extra features like a magnetic hook, belt clip, or a standout (the distance the tape can extend unsupported). I found these extras helpful depending on the type of work I was doing, but they weren’t deal-breakers for me.

Budget and Brand Considerations

Finally, I balanced cost with quality. While I didn’t want to overspend, I also avoided the cheapest options because durability matters in a tool I use frequently. I read reviews and considered reputable brands to ensure I got a reliable tape measure.
